ABSTRACT CONTROL OF ROBOTIC SYSTEMS BY USING ADAPTIVE CONTROL AND LEARNING METHODS TOPALBEKIROGLU Mehmet M.S. in Mechanical Engineering Supervisor: Assist. Prof. Dr. Ali KIRECCI January 1996, 138 pages In this study, advanced control methods such as adaptive and learning control methods are aimed to investigate and apply experimentally which ensure the stability of robotic systems under every conditions. Also, performance of these control methods and conventional control method are compared. Adaptive control can be classified into two groups, namely, self-tuning and model reference adaptive control. Additionally, self-tuning adaptive control can be divided into many groups theoretically, however, two of them can be practically used, which are explicit and implicit self-tuning adaptive control methods. The general strategy for all adaptive control methods is the systematic estimation of system parameters, which minimise the output error of the system at the next step. Learning control is based upon systematic tuning the control input to reduce the error using the information of previous cycles. Adaptive control and learning control methods are applied to a hydraulic robot which has three DOF, and a DC servo system. The experimental results show that these control methods can be applied to ant robotic system which can provide very good performance with these control method under any circumstances. Keywords: Adaptive control, implicit self-tuning, explicit self-tuning, model reference adaptive control, learning control and parameter estimation methods. m
